org.alfresco.web.bean.repository.repository;这个类在alfresco maven项目中找不到,我如何修复它

org.alfresco.web.bean.repository.repository;这个类在alfresco maven项目中找不到,我如何修复它,alfresco,alfresco-share,alfresco-webscripts,Alfresco,Alfresco Share,Alfresco Webscripts,'org.alfresco.web.bean.repository.repository'这个类在alfresco maven项目中找不到,我如何修复它 SearchParameters parameters = new SearchParameters(); parameters.addStore(Repository.getStoreRef()); parameters.setLanguage(SearchService.LANGUAGE_LUCENE); parameters.setQue

'org.alfresco.web.bean.repository.repository'这个类在alfresco maven项目中找不到,我如何修复它

SearchParameters parameters = new SearchParameters();
parameters.addStore(Repository.getStoreRef());
parameters.setLanguage(SearchService.LANGUAGE_LUCENE);
parameters.setQuery(query.toString());
如上面代码所示,我想为这个对象声明
SearchParameter
对象,我需要使用这个
repository.getStoreRef()
方法的存储库存储引用


我在alfresco使用mavem 2.1.1多功能一体项目。

我注意到你用alfresco共享标签标记了你的问题!您是否正在尝试从共享层管理(查询、创建、读取、更新、删除)回购内容

如果是这样,您应该使用CMIS/RESTful api来查询您的回购协议。请记住,alfresco share只是alfresco回购的网络客户端,无法直接访问数据


您还可以将您的webscript位置更改为repo amp项目,这样可以拾取和识别依赖项。

这似乎是一个依赖项问题。确保您具有正确的pom配置,是否连接到alfresco工件?发布一份pom.xmlits java webscript的副本,并将其写在repo amp表示露天